I have two theories how this could have happend. I're either havent set the playing strength to "Beginner" or you have analysed with a beginner setting as well as played with it.

Setting the playing strength is done by selecting Settings->Players... from the menu. Are you sure you didn't change the setting under Settings->Evaluation? (This is a common error and the interface should clearify this.)

Sun 28 Nov 2004 06:31:39 PM UTC, original submission:

When setting Gnubg on beginner it never loses. Any explanation why this happens? It makes expert moves most every time. Doesn't appear that the average player will ever beat the game. Losing every single time won't make average player better don't you think. Game should lose more when set to beginner level. It appears also the random number generator seems to know what numbers it will generate several moves in advance. Not exactly random now is it? How can the Gnubg know way in advance to double if numbers are random?
